Job Description

Under the direction of the Nurse Manager, this position supervises, assesses plans, coordinates, facilitates, and evaluates patient care and staff development. Provides comprehensive care based on the principles of growth and development across the life span of patients served in his/her independent unit. The position demonstrates the professional skills and behaviors to promote comprehensive, cost-effective, and meaningful healthcare for consumers in a diverse healthcare environment. This position is a leader and resource within the department for daily operations and demonstrates and promotes alliance with organizational goals and department leadership.
Hourly Pay Range: $39.96 - $58.94
Qualifications
Education:
  • Prefer a Bachelor's degree or higher in Nursing.
Experience:
  • Must have a minimum of two (2) years of clinical experience relevant to the patient populations and/or scope of practice. Demonstrated leadership ability is a plus.
Certification/Licensure:
  • Must possess a current, valid AZ RN license; temporary AZ RN license; or valid compact RN licensure for current state of practice.
  • Must also be in good standing with the issuing Board of Nursing.
  • Requires a BLS card obtained through American Heart Association (AHA) training center upon hire.
  • CPI certification and BLS training will be provided upon hire/transfer to BH departments,
  • In addition, certification or continuing education may be required based on area of practice:
    • Burn Med Surg Adult: BLS & ACLS required upon hire; PALS required within 6 months. ABLS required within 1 year.
    • Burn Med Surg Peds:. BLS & ACLS required upon hire; PALS required within 6 months. ABLS required within 1 year.
    • Burn Center ICU: BLS & ACLS required upon hire; PALS required within 6 months. ABLS required within 1 year.
    • Burn Unit Emergency: ACLS and PALS required upon hire. ABLS required within 1 year.
    • Burn Clinic: BLS; ACLS required upon hire; PALS required within 6 months. ABLS required within 1 year.
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
  • Requires the ability to read, write, and speak effectively in English.
  • Knowledge of basic computer skills is preferred.
  • Requires effective communication skills.
  • Ability to work with culturally diverse people is a must.
  • Bilingual is preferred.
